The video tutorial explains Pythagoras Theorem and its application in finding the distance between two points using their coordinates. It demonstrates the process with an example, showing how to calculate the distance using the theorem. The video also discusses the practical use of this method in computer games, where the distance between objects is calculated using coordinates. The tutorial concludes with a game scenario to illustrate the concept further.
